The Ontario Convenience Stores Association is pleased to welcome JUUL Labs as its newest associate member.

JUUL Labs is a technology company dedicated to eliminating cigarettes by offering existing adult smokers an alternative to combustible cigarettes. Their product, JUUL, is a closed-pod nicotine vaping system, which will be available for purchase in convenience stores in September.

JUUL Labs and the OCSA are aligned on the importance of responsible retailing when it comes to age-restricted products, as JUUL Labs is categorical that JUUL is a product for adult smokers only, is not intended for underage use, and should not be sold at retail to underage.

Ontario convenience stores are well-equipped to sell age-restricted products responsibly. In 2017, mystery shopping checks for Smoke Free Ontario conducted by the Ontario Ministry of Health and Long-Term Care found our stores to be over 95 per cent successful at checking ID and denying the sale of age-restricted products to minors.

We are proud that our stores consistently demonstrate that they are responsible community retailers – committed to the highest standards in Ontario.
